SuperOffice Advanced NetServer Training
Welcome to the Advanced NetServer SDK Training! This SDK training covers all NetServer extensibily points and related technologies.
This SDK Training is intendend to add many items to the NetServer-Developer toolbox. This includes a working knowledge of all extensibility aspects of Netserver.
The advanced NetServer SDK training represents an introduction to the advanced features of the Expander toolkit, and requires a solid working knowledge of NetServer concepts taught in the introductory Client/NetServer SDK Training course.
Who may apply?
The full 2 days of training is intended for developers that will work with SuperOffice NetServer SDK to build solutions.
Agenda:
Day 1
Plugin Points
- Sentry Plugin
- Document Plugin
- Mail Plugin
Partner Defined Tables
- Creating User-Defined Tables
- Generating NetServer Classes for User-Defined Tables
Day 2
Archive Providers
- Intro to Terms & Concepts
- Interface Overview
- Base Classes
- Helper Class
- Implementing Interface
- Overriding Existing Providers
- Extending Existing Providers
- Provider Modularity
- Constructing Custom Provider based on User-Defined Tables
Web Services
Prerequisites:
The Advanced NetServer SDK Training is a course for training software developers who create solutions based on SuperOffice NetServer. Attendees must have experience using Microsoft Visual Studio and C# or VB.NET. Attendees are expected to have experience from:
- Intro to NetServer SDK Training
- Microsoft .NET Technologies
- SQL (Database query language)